|
ru.unix.bsd- RU.UNIX.BSD ------------------------------------------------------------------ From : Andrey Ostanovsky 2:5030/1957.10 13 Nov 2003 00:07:26 To : Vladimir Kurtukov Subject : databases/p5-DBD-mysql и databases/p5-Mysql -------------------------------------------------------------------------------- Hello, Vladimir! Вторник Hоябрь 11 2003, Vladimir Kurtukov изволил/a написать Andrey Ostanovsky: AO>> Либо открывай persistent connection перед циклом (только внутри AO>> цикла придется проверять наличие коннекта), VK> не понял, что ты имеешь в виду под persistent. Коненкт, который открыт пока ты его явно не закроешь. Как ни странно, у mysql тоже есть такой режим. VK> я и так соединение перед циклом открываю, какой дурак будет на каждый VK> insert коннектиться заново? Вопрос в том, сколько длится цикл. Иногда проще коннектиться в цикле - по крайней мере гарантированно чистятся переменные и прочая хрень. AO>> либо закрывай коннекшены за собой. Они, конечно, "сами должны" AO>> закрываться, но если ты сам из цикла не выходишь - скорее всего, VK> они и остаются в памяти. VK> в цикле один execute. течет на нем. Hикогда не пользовал в mysql такими штуками, как prepare и execute. :) В p5-DBI, кстати, есть такая конструкция, как do (), по ней вполне нормально инсерты проходят. Bye, Andrey Ostanovsky. aost @ gbk.spb.ru --- System Uptime: 0012:01:38:05 * Origin: Если хочешь поработать - ляг поспи, и все пройдет! (2:5030/1957.10) Вернуться к списку тем, сортированных по: возрастание даты уменьшение даты тема автор Архивное /ru.unix.bsd/45783fb29493.html, оценка из 5, голосов 10
|